What Does BBL Mean? The Basics
At its core, bbl is shorthand for “be back later.” It’s a quick, casual way to tell someone you’re signing off from the convo but plan on returning soon. Think of it as the texting equivalent of a friendly, “BRB” (be right back), but with a slightly more relaxed vibe.
Like, you might DM your friend: “Gotta grab some food, bbl! 🍕” It’s casual, informal, and perfect for fast-paced chatting where every second counts.
Origin Story: Where Did BBL Come From?
The exact origins of bbl are a little fuzzy, but it surfaced around the early 2000s when texting and instant messaging were blowing up. Back when character limits on SMS were a serious thing, people invented all sorts of acronyms to save precious keystrokes. Bbl emerged as a streamlined way to say you’d be back later without typing out the whole phrase.
It gained popularity on platforms like AIM (remember that?), MSN Messenger, and later on in Snapchat and WhatsApp DM culture. Its staying power hinges on how universally useful and simple it is.
How to Use BBL in Your Chats
Using bbl is pretty straightforward, but context matters! It usually shows up when you want a quick pause but aren’t disappearing for good. Here’s a quick cheat sheet for when to drop bbl into your convos:
- You’re stepping away for a short break: “My battery’s dying, bbl! 🔋”
- You’re handling something IRL and want to keep chatting later: “Picking up pizza, bbl! 🍕”
- You need a breather but aren’t ghosting: “Feeling overwhelmed, bbl in a bit.”
But heads up: bbl isn’t really a “see ya never” type of message. If you vanish for hours or days after, your friend might start thinking you actually vanished forever. So, try to stick to its intended meaning.

Sometimes, it even crosses into the glamorous side of slang, where “BBL” (capitalized) means a “Brazilian Butt Lift” — a popular cosmetic procedure. But don’t worry, in texting slang, lowercase bbl sticks to “be back later.” Just be sure to read context clues!
